A private brand tyre comes into existence when a company approaches a tyre manufacturer and contracts them to manufacture a tyre for them.
Private Brand tyres, although manufactured out of a certain factory, does not mean it's the same quality as the mainline tyre that is also manufactured in that factory.
The private brand stuff is manufactured with the stipulations of another party dictating what sort of tyre and at what price range they want.
So although the two different branded tyres come out of the same factory, they have different case construction, different compounds, different patterns, different guidelines in the manufacture.
For this reason the different quality is also reflected in the differing price.
The tyres should be judged as seperate identities, and be able to support themselves of their own merits.
